#12af4c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#12af4c is composed of 7.1% red, 68.6%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.6%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 142.2 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 37.8%. #12af4c color hex could be obtained by blending #24ff98 with #005f00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#12af4c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f06 is the darkest color, while #fcf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#12af4c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c655f is the less saturated color, while #03be48 is the most saturated one.
